Thanks!! Guess it was Sears Jr. I messaged on there. He is sending you a pic of one of the two I had left over from one of my old Gun rehabs. Either JimDiesels or the Alaska boat, I cant remember which. One is a GOTT model 1946/1952 & measures 20"x13" just below the handles and the other is an Igloo 295-1 that measures 22x13 below the handles. |
